Immediate post-operative effects of different periodontal treatment modalities on oral health-related quality of life: a randomized clinical trial
Aim: Oral health-related quality of life (OHQoL) characterizes a person’s perception of how oral health influences an individual’s life quality. The aim of this study is to investigate how the treatment modalities may affect the immediate post-operative quality o...
